Cibolo Grange Farmers & Artisans Market is a farmers market in Cibolo, Texas, in Guadalupe County. The season runs February – December, market days are Thu, and hours are Thu: 3:00 PM – 7:00 PM. Vendors here are recorded as selling vegetables, fruits, herbs, mushrooms, eggs, and honey. What is in season in Texas right now

Hot summers push many crops early; spring and early summer are the busiest harvest months, while the cool-season vegetables peak in winter. These crops are usually at their peak across Texas around August. Availability at Cibolo Grange Farmers & Artisans Market depends on what it grows and on how the season has run this year.

Texas Rio Grande Valley grapefruit is a winter crop; Hill Country peaches peak in early summer.
